What is content repurposing and why does it matter in Winnipeg?
Content repurposing is taking a single piece of source material — usually a short video — and reformatting it into many derivative pieces across multiple platforms. Instead of inventing a fresh idea for Instagram, then another for your blog, then another for email, you record once and harvest dozens of outputs from that one recording.
For a busy owner in St. James or Transcona, the appeal is obvious. You do not have time to be a full-time creator. You have quotes to write, jobs to run, and a -35 morning that just cancelled half your schedule. The only realistic way to post 4 to 7 times a week is to stop treating every post as a separate project. One video, many posts is the only model that survives contact with a real Winnipeg work week.
- Consistency without burnout — you create in batches, not daily scrambles.
- One message, many angles — the same insight reaches people who only check Instagram, only read email, or only see you in Google search.
- Compounding visibility — every derivative is another place an algorithm or AI engine can find and cite you.
What should you film as your one source video?
The whole system collapses if the source asset is thin. You want a video that is genuinely useful and naturally breaks into several distinct points. The best source for a local business is almost always you answering a real customer question — the kind you get on the phone every week.
Strong source-asset formats for Winnipeg small businesses include:
- The 5-question explainer — answer five common customer questions in one 6 to 10 minute video. Each answer becomes its own clip.
- A walkthrough or before-and-after — a roofing crew showing a Charleswood re-shingle, a med spa explaining a treatment, a realtor touring a Tuxedo listing.
- A myth-busting rant — "Three things every Winnipeg homeowner gets wrong about furnace season."
- A seasonal tips piece — winter prep, spring flooding, patio season — content that maps to Manitoba's calendar.

What does the AI content repurposing workflow actually look like?
Here is the production line, start to finish. The point is that each step feeds the next, so a single 10-minute recording can produce a month of content in one afternoon.
- Record the source. One long-form video — filmed or AI-clone generated.
- Transcribe it. An AI transcription tool turns speech into clean text. This text is the raw material for everything written.
- Clip the highlights. AI clipping tools scan the transcript, find the strongest 20 to 60 second moments, and auto-cut vertical reels and shorts with captions burned in.
- Spin text formats. Feed the transcript to an AI writing assistant to draft a blog post, an email, captions, and carousel copy — all in your voice, all from the same source.
- Design the graphics. Pull the three or four best lines as quote graphics and a carousel using a template tool, so every piece looks on-brand.
- Schedule and distribute. A scheduler pushes posts to each platform at the right time, including a Google Business Profile update for local search.

This is the heart of the system. A single source video, broken down into the derivative outputs it can produce and where each one goes. Run this once and you have 30-plus pieces from one recording.
| Source asset | Derivative output | Platform |
|---|---|---|
| 10-min explainer video | 5 to 8 vertical short clips (20 to 60 sec, captioned) | Instagram Reels, TikTok, YouTube Shorts |
| Full video | 1 long-form upload + 1 horizontal cut | YouTube, Facebook |
| Transcript | 1 SEO blog post (800 to 1,200 words) | Your website |
| Transcript | 3 to 5 caption posts + a swipe carousel | Instagram, LinkedIn, Facebook |
| Best quotes | 4 quote graphics + 1 audiogram | Instagram, Stories, LinkedIn |
| Key takeaway | 1 email newsletter + 1 Google Business Profile post | Email list, Google Maps |
Add it up: 7 or 8 short clips, 2 long videos, a blog post, 4 to 6 caption posts and carousels, 4 quote graphics, an audiogram, an email, and a Google Business Profile update. That is roughly 30 pieces of content, all traceable to one recording session. That do not-make-it-new-every-day approach is what makes a real social media system for small business sustainable.
Why does posting volume help SEO and AI search?
More indexed content means more chances to be found — by Google, and increasingly by AI engines like ChatGPT, Perplexity, and Google's AI Overviews. Every blog post, video, and profile update is another entry point and another signal that your business is active and authoritative in Winnipeg.
The math of consistency works in two directions at once:
- Search depth. One transcript-derived blog post a week is 50-plus indexed pages a year, each targeting a real question a customer types into Google.
- AI citations. Answer engines pull from sources that clearly and repeatedly answer specific questions. The more places you have answered "how much does X cost in Winnipeg," the more likely an AI engine names you.
- Social proof of activity. A feed posting several times a week tells both algorithms and humans that you are a real, current business — not a page frozen in 2024.

Frequently asked questions about content repurposing in Winnipeg
How many posts can I really get from one video?
A single 8 to 10 minute source video typically yields around 30 pieces: 7 or 8 short vertical clips for reels and shorts, one long-form upload, an SEO blog post built from the transcript, four to six caption posts and a carousel, several quote graphics, an audiogram, an email, and a Google Business Profile update. The exact count depends on how many distinct points your video makes, but 25 to 35 is realistic from one recording.

How long does the repurposing process take each month?
The filming session is the main demand on your time — roughly 30 to 60 minutes once a month. After that, a person running the toolchain spends about 3 to 5 hours turning the source into all the derivatives. With a done-for-you service, your only ongoing commitment is showing up for the recording; everything from transcription to scheduling happens behind the scenes.
What does an AI content repurposing toolchain cost to run?
A DIY stack of transcription, AI clipping, AI writing, graphic templates, and a scheduler can run from roughly $50 to $200 a month in subscriptions, depending on tiers and volume. The larger cost is your time managing it. A managed service bundles the tools into one monthly fee and removes the labour, which is usually cheaper than the $45,000-plus a full-time content hire would cost.

Does repurposing make my content feel repetitive to followers?
Rarely, because each derivative reformats the message for a different context and most people only see a fraction of your posts. A reel viewer, an email subscriber, and a Google searcher encounter different pieces, and even repeat viewers benefit from reinforcement. The goal is consistent presence, not novelty for its own sake. Spreading 30 pieces across two to four weeks keeps any single idea from feeling overexposed.
